UP Repertory opens year-long theater season with ‘Intersection’
TWO streets. One of them remote and unfrequented, while the other is stacked in the congested shanties of the city. The first bears a shadowy aura so as to conceal the horrors of commissioned deaths, while the other is as bright and lively as its resilient citizens in the rubbles. Streetlight Manifesto tragically showcases events leading to death and murder, while Eskinita comically features what comes after.
